Johannesburg - A South African man died when his vehicle left the road in snowy weather conditions in Lesotho, reported SABC radio news on Monday.
Nelspruit resident Kallie Klopper's 4x4 vehicle slid off the road and fell down a cliff between the Katse Dam and Caledon river.
Klopper and members of an off-road club were visiting Lesotho at the weekend.
Klopper's sister, son and a brother-in-law survived the accident, SABC reported.
